About Us..
At Royal Rehab Ryde we’re redefining health and wellbeing.
We offer a comprehensive range of specialist rehabilitation services for both public and private patients. Our team provides expert care for individuals with neurological conditions including stroke, traumatic brain injury, spinal cord injury, Parkinson’s disease, multiple sclerosis, and more. We also deliver orthopaedic rehabilitation, post-operative care, and general reconditioning. Services are available across both inpatient and outpatient settings, ensuring continuity of care and tailored support throughout the recovery journey.

About The Role..
Step into a dynamic role where your expertise helps adults achieve meaningful, real-world goals. As an
Occupational Therapist, you’ll deliver client-centred therapy across homes, community settings, supported accommodation, and on-site at Royal Rehab LifeWorks Ryde. You’ll lead assessments, goal setting and tailored interventions within a collaborative multidisciplinary team, supporting people with complex conditions.
You’ll also work within an innovative, growing service, with opportunities to develop skills in advanced rehabilitation technologies including robotics and virtual reality within our state-of-the-art Advanced Technology Centre. This role also contributes to promoting the LifeWorks service and building strong referral partnerships.
